A small museum not too far from the town hall that preserves the history of the Native Americans who settled this area in the past. Many of whom had a significant impact on the area. There are lots of items to read, and the tour guide is very knowledgeable. There is also a dwelling out back that you will visit. Plenty of parking as well.
